Featuring
a high-tech design with aluminum front cover and metallic handgrip, the
Canon PowerShot A80 combines a sense of both the modern and the traditional.
Despite its entry-level designation in Canon's digital lineup, the
easy-to-operate, 4-megapixel PowerShot A80 is a surprisingly advanced model
with sophisticated optics and manual controls. It also features a twisting
LCD screen.
Optics and Resolution
The PowerShot A80 offers a 4-megapixel CCD sensor that produces images up to
2272 x 1704 pixels for photo-quality 11 x 14 inch enlargements. Other
resolution modes include 1600 x 1200, 1024 x 768, and 640 x 480. The 3x zoom
lens has a focal length of 7.8-23.4mm (equivalent to 38-114mm in 35mm
photography). It also incorporates a 3.6x digital zoom for a total 11x zoom.
The PowerShot A80 also features Canon's nine-point AiAF system for focusing
accuracy, shutter speeds of 15 to 1/1,500 second, and fast sequence shooting
at a rate of 2.2 frames per second (fps).
Movie Mode
In addition to taking still photos, the A80 can also record up to 3 minutes
of video with sound. It has two resolution settings: 320 x 240, and 160 x
120. You can record for up to 3 minutes per clip in either resolution. Note
that you cannot use the optical zoom when in movie mode. The included 32 MB
memory card can hold 91 seconds of video at the highest setting.
More Features
The PowerShot A80 has a 1.5-inch variable-angle LCD monitor that gives you
even more shooting options. Turn the LCD monitor 180 degrees toward the
front of the camera and the A80 will display your choice of a mirror image
or a non-reversed image to give you a true view of your actual shot.
Offering a wider scope for photographic experimentation, Canon has also
included manual, aperture priority, and shutter priority exposure modes.
These modes are supported by a metering system that boasts evaluative,
center-weighted average and spot options.
Canon's DIGIC (DIGital Imaging Core) processor ensures excellent color
rendition and white balance for every shot, as well as super-fast auto
focusing, noise-free imaging, and advanced flash exposure performance.
- Shooting Modes: Auto, Creative (P, Av, Tv, M, Custom 1, Custom 2),
Programmed Image Control Zone, Image (Portrait, Landscape, Night Scene,
Stitch Assist, Movie)
- White Balance Control: Auto, Pre-set (Daylight, Cloudy, Tungsten,
Fluorescent or Fluorescent H) or Custom
- Built-in flash with auto, red-eye reduction, on/of, and slow sync
modes; 10-second recycle time
- Maximum Aperture: f/2.8/ 8.0 (W), f/4.9/ 8.0 (T)
- Photo Effects: Vivid Color, Neutral Color, Low Sharpening, Sepia,
Black & White
- Continuous shooting mode: 2.2 shots per second with LCD and Large/Fine
mode off
- Self timer with 2 and 10 second options
Printing
Canon has introduced a series of printers designed to work directly with its
lineup of digital cameras. Using these printers, no computer is
required--simply connect the camera to the printer and start printing.
Printers include Canon's bubble jet direct printers i900D and i960, and card
photo printer CP-200 and CP-300. Of course, photos from your camera can also
be printed on any home computer system with an inkjet printer, sent off for
online processing, or simply enjoyed on your computer screen.
Storage and Transfer
Images are stored on CompactFlash Type I memory cards; a 32 MB card is
included. When shooting in Large/Normal mode, you can store 54 images on the
included memory card. Images can be downloaded to either a Mac or PC via USB
1.1, which means the camera can be connected to any USB-based Windows
Me/2000/XP and Mac OS 8.6 or later computer without installing any software.
Power and Size
The camera is powered by 4 AA batteries (alkalines included, NiMH
rechargeables recommended). It measures 4.1 by 2.5 by 1.4 inches and weighs
8.8 ounces (excluding battery).

Intelligent Orientation Sensor
Among the many convenient features of the PowerShot A80, the Intelligent
Orientation Sensor can tell whether you shot your photo vertically or
horizontally. It automatically adjusts AF, AE and white balance and makes
sure that your photos are oriented correctly when you download them to your
computer.
